[compiler-rt] Use portable "#!/usr/bin/env bash" shebang for tests.
In build_symbolizer.sh we can safely remove the -eu argument from the shebang (which is an unportable construct), as the scripts sets **-e** and **-u** already.

Fix android-x86 library name in asan_device_setup.
https://reviews.llvm.org/D26764 removed i686 variants of compiler-rt libraries and canonicalized the i386 name.
https://reviews.llvm.org/D37278 partially reverted the previous change to keep i686 name on Android, but did not update asan_device_setup script.
This changes fixes asan_device_setup.

Update the file headers across all of the LLVM projects in the monorepo to reflect the new license.
We understand that people may be surprised that we're moving the header entirely to discuss the new license. We checked this carefully with the Foundation's lawyer and we believe this is the correct approach.
Essentially, all code in the project is now made available by the LLVM project under our new license, so you will see that the license headers include that license only. Some of our contributors have contributed code under our old license, and accordingly, we have retained a copy of our old license notice in the top-level files in each project and repository.

[asan] Restore asan_device_setup compatibility with older libraries.
Summary: This way new asan_device_setup, which knows about the quirks of recent releases of Android, can be used with older ASan runtime library (say, from an NDK release). The library is version locked to the compiler, and is often hard or impossible to update.

Remove ld.config.txt for Android O.
ld.config.txt defines linker namespaces in a way that is incompatible with ASan. Remove the file when installing ASan on an Android O (8.0.x) device.

Reland r311842 - [cmake] Remove i686 target that is duplicate to i386
Remove the explicit i686 target that is completely duplicate to the i386 target, with the latter being used more commonly.
1. The runtime built for i686 will be identical to the one built for i386.
2. Supporting both -i386 and -i686 suffixes causes unnecessary confusion on the clang end which has to expect either of them.
3. The checks are based on wrong assumption that __i686__ is defined for all newer x86 CPUs. In fact, it is only declared when -march=i686 is explicitly used. It is not available when a more specific (or newer) -march is used.
Curious enough, if CFLAGS contain -march=i686, the runtime will be built both for i386 and i686. For any other value, only i386 variant will be built.

[asan] Fix asan-rt bitness issues in asan_device_setup on Android.
asan_device_setup script is using LD_PRELOAD to inject the ASan runtime library into the Zygote process. This breaks when the Zygote or any of its descendants spawn a process with different bitness due to the fact that the ASan-RT library name includes the target architecture.
The fix is to preload the library through a symlink which has the same name in lib and lib64.
